Member Function Documentation

template<typename _FIterator > template<typename _RAIter1 , typename _RAIter2 , typename _Pred > \fBstd::pair\fP<_RAIter1, _RAIter2> \fB__gnu_parallel::__find_first_of_selector\fP< _FIterator >::_M_sequential_algorithm (_RAIter1__begin1, _RAIter1__end1, _RAIter2__begin2, _Pred__pred)\fC [inline]\fP

Corresponding sequential algorithm on a sequence.

Parameters:

__begin1 Begin iterator of first sequence.

__end1 End iterator of first sequence.

__begin2 Begin iterator of second sequence.

__pred Find predicate.

Definition at line 186 of file find_selectors.h.

References std::make_pair().

template<typename _FIterator > template<typename _RAIter1 , typename _RAIter2 , typename _Pred > bool \fB__gnu_parallel::__find_first_of_selector\fP< _FIterator >::operator() (_RAIter1__i1, _RAIter2__i2, _Pred__pred)\fC [inline]\fP

Test on one position.

Parameters:

__i1 _Iterator on first sequence.

__i2 _Iterator on second sequence (unused).

__pred Find predicate.
